    Doesn’t matter if they are black or grey it doesn’t look good on any car. You can never see the detail of the wheel.
    And your are going to regret the diamond cut. As soon as you get a stone chip and water gets under the lacquer the white worm will set in.

    • @volkswizard
      @volkswizard  Před měsícem +2

      I'm aware of the diamond cut issues, this car won't go out in salty conditions if I can avoid it so it's not as much of a risk as on a daily car and if it does get some damage, it's not crazy money to have one redone.

    • @ianjenkins4641
      @ianjenkins4641 Před měsícem +3

      Don’t get me wrong they look great. But I can’t be dealing with refurbishing wheels every years.
      Stone chips.
      Then bolt holes and where the centre cap sits. Common areas to wear through the clear coat.
      Then you can only cut them maybe two or three times before you don’t have enough material left.

    • @mc4130
      @mc4130 Před měsícem +1

      Unfortunately, I agree. Diamond cut are a pain, and can only be done a couple of times. They look really good, though!

    • @pauljames3514
      @pauljames3514 Před měsícem +1

      I'm fastidious about my wheels and noticed a chip on my diamond cut lacquer and already its turned white and I never use in winter so be warned

    Those wheels look fantastic Andrew. Great job by Prestige Wheel Centre.... Quick question on another note. How do you manage the insurance on your 'small fleet' of cars without it costing you a fortune? I take you must use a multi-car policy? Thanks

    • @volkswizard
      @volkswizard  Před měsícem +2

      Thanks Gordon. There is an easy answer about insurance, for 24 years I've had a Motor Trade policy and because I still do trade cars I can use it to cover these 'social cars', 2 points worth making, don't even think of doing that if you don't trade cars as they will find out and not pay for claims, also you only get paid out at trade value which can mean a big hit which would be really annoying if it was due to a scumbag theft. The GT4 is different because it's over £50k, it was cheaper to insure privately than to up my trade cover to £80k max per car from £50k. If I bought and sold cars £50k-£80k then it would be fine but for one car it was too much. Admiral came in really cheaply even though all my NCB was tied up in the trade policy so I had none. I'd recommend Admiral multicar though not sure how much they screw loyal customers at renewal yet.
